SAP ABAP Message Class AH Message Number 437 (IF variant found with incompatible validity period)
Hierarchy
IS-UT (Software Component) SAP Utilities/Telecommunication
   IS-U-BI (Application Component) Contract Billing
     EE20 (Package) IS-U: Billing
Attribute
Message class AH  
Short Description IS-U billing (master data)    
Message Number 437  
Documentation status      
Authorization check Error Message      
Changed On    
Message Text
IF variant found with incompatible validity period
Help Document

Diagnosis

Schema was analyzed during billing. This schema contains an IF variant. The conditional execution of the steps between the IF and ENDIF variants requires suitable validity periods. The steps between the IF and ENDIF variants cannot have a longer validity period than the step with the IF variant. This was not the case.

System Response

Billing of the contract is terminated.

Procedure

The IF-ENDIF steps and the steps between them can belong to different rates. However, you must then ensure that the validity period for the rate of the IF variant is not shorter than the validity period for the rate of the steps between the IF-ENDIF steps.

  1. Check the history of the rate determination.
  2. For the current contract, check the validity periods for the rate types used to determine both of the rates.

If the error has occurred even though all steps belong to the same rate, there is probably a gap in the validity period for the rate type.

Example

  • You bill the period from 01/01/1999 to 12/31/1999.
  • The rate with the IF variant is determined using a rate type of the register.
  • The register is removed on 05/10/1999, and a new register is not installed until 05/12/1999.

The rate with the IF variant is determined in billing from 01/01/1999 to 05/10/1999 and from 05/12/1999 to 12/31/1999. Gaps are not permitted for rates with IF variants.

History
Last changed on/by 20110810  SAP 
SAP Release Created in